Abstract
► A high-sulfur bituminous coal char was gasified with K2CO3 by pre-addition of Ca(OH)2 to coal. ► Sulfur XANES was used to determine sulfur transformations associated with coal pyrolysis and gasification. ► The calcium additive facilitated the decomposition of both inorganic and organic sulfur during coal pyrolysis. ► The calcium additive allowed more sulfur to be retained in the ash as K2SO4 after gasification.
